Tech mogul Michael Saylor pushes back against new Bitcoin blockchain proposal

Michael Saylor, a well-known advocate for Bitcoin and CEO of MicroStrategy, has voiced his opposition to a new proposal that aims to clean up the Bitcoin blockchain. The proposal, known as BIP-110, suggests temporarily blocking 'spam' data from the blockchain to enhance its efficiency. However, Saylor argues that such a move would jeopardize the network's neutrality and set a troubling precedent for censorship.

Saylor, known for his bullish stance on Bitcoin, believes that any attempt to filter out certain data from the blockchain could have far-reaching implications. He warns that introducing mechanisms to control the flow of information on the blockchain could compromise its decentralized nature and erode trust in the system.

The debate over BIP-110 has sparked a wider discussion within the crypto community about the challenges of maintaining the integrity of the blockchain while ensuring scalability and efficiency. Saylor's critique adds another layer to the ongoing dialogue about how best to address concerns surrounding the Bitcoin network's performance and security.
